Stovetop Cooking Method

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up of Aldi Basmati rice
  • 1 ¾ cups of water
  • Pinch of salt (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Rinse the rice under cold water until the water runs clear to remove excess starch.
  2. In a saucepan, bring the water to a boil and add the rinsed rice and salt (if using).
  3. Reduce the heat to low, cover the saucepan with a tight-fitting lid, and simmer for 15-20 minutes.
  4. Once the rice has absorbed all the water, remove it from the heat and let it sit, covered, for an additional 5 minutes.
  5. Fluff the rice with a fork before serving.

Stovetop cooking allows for precise control over the cooking process, resulting in perfectly cooked, fluffy Aldi Basmati rice.

Microwave Cooking Method

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up of Aldi Basmati rice
  • 1 ¾ cups of water
  • Pinch of salt (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Rinse the rice under cold water until the water runs clear.
  2. Place the rinsed rice, water, and salt in a microwave-safe dish.
  3. Cover the dish with a microwave-safe lid or microwave-safe plastic wrap, leaving a small vent for steam to escape.
  4. Microwave on high for 10 minutes, then let it sit in the microwave for 5 minutes.
  5. Fluff the rice with a fork before serving.

Microwaving Aldi Basmati rice is a quick and convenient method that yields equally delicious results, perfect for when youre short on time.

Experiment with Flavors

While Aldi Basmati rice is delicious on its own, you can elevate its taste by incorporating various herbs, spices, or aromatics during the cooking process. Try adding a cinnamon stick, cardamom pods, or a bay leaf for a fragrant twist. You can also stir in some toasted nuts or dried fruits for a touch of sweetness and crunch.

What are some tips for storing Aldi Basmati rice to maintain its freshness and quality?

To maintain the freshness and quality of Aldi Basmati rice, store it in an airtight container or resealable bag in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Avoid storing rice near strong-smelling foods as rice can easily absorb odors. Proper storage helps prevent the rice from becoming stale or losing its aroma and flavor.
